Output 74ffe73b25ceaa8d9d23c67ce46edd40189d208411863eff6fe60c807067317e:1

value
2544000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05b96d858eea47c3ea4d4980c26e9da77434084e OP_EQUAL
address
32DHSFfXtTyZZ5B7VGEZ8KxH1d9x9tDXW5
transaction
74ffe73b25ceaa8d9d23c67ce46edd40189d208411863eff6fe60c807067317e